Overview
The new generation BPN series Co2 incubator is an upgraded product of the original HH · CP series. It adopts infrared CO2 Sensor, and the control accuracy is accurate and stable, and it is not affected by temperature and Humidity. It is suitable for experimental environments such as cell foster.
Features
1. Humanized design: stackable placement (two layers), microcomputer LCD controller, stainless steel liner and shelf, four corners and half arc transition, shelf bracket can be freely loaded and unloaded, easy to clean.
2. Infrared Sensor: monitors carbon dioxide gas at a fast speed, is not affected by external temperature Humidity fluctuations, and keeps the CO2 concentration in the box stable and uniform.
3. Microbial Effective Filter: The CO2 air inlet is equipped with a Filter, which has a penetrating efficiency of 99.99% for particles with a diameter of ≥ 0.3 μm, effectively penetrating bacteria and dust particles.
4. Automatic control of circulating fan speed: The fan speed is automatically adjusted, and the wind speed is reduced when thermostatic to avoid sample volatilization.
5. Door heating system: The box door is heated to the inner Glass door to prevent condensation and microbial contamination.
6. Safety function: independent temperature limit alarm system (optional), low temperature, high temperature, over-temperature alarm and long door opening time alarm.
7. Ultraviolet sterilization system: The top ultraviolet sterilization lamp is regularly disinfected to kill the floating bacteria of circulating air and humidifying pan water vapor to prevent pollution.
Principle
The infrared CO2 Sensor is used to monitor the carbon dioxide concentration in the box with high control accuracy and is not affected by temperature Humidity. The circulating fan speed is automatically adjusted to ensure uniform temperature and sample safety. The door temperature heating system prevents condensation, the ultraviolet sterilization system is regularly disinfected, and the microbial Filter purifies CO2 gas to maintain a stable fostering environment.

Notice
Check whether the equipment is in good condition before use to ensure that the power supply and environmental conditions meet the requirements.
Regularly clean liners and shelves to avoid contamination.
● Pay attention to CO2 concentration and temperature fluctuations, and deal with the alarm in time.
Avoid direct exposure during UV sterilization to ensure safety.
When stacked, it should not exceed two layers to maintain stability.
